Job description
Overview

Policy & Procedure Writer – Presbyterian is seeking a Policy & Procedure Writer that will partner with departments to write and update policies, procedures, processes, job aids, work instructions, user manuals, briefs, and related technical/administrative publications. Serves as a liaison between PHS departments and Compliance/Legal/Regulatory Operations to ensure regulatory compliance of departmental policies. Provides action-oriented reporting/scorecard on P&Ps for various PHS leadership committees and produces the materials for the PHS P&P Committee. Establishes and trains departments to ensure adherence to PHS process writing standards while maintaining alignment to process workflows when applicable. Maintains the library of P&P tools and templates.

Qualifications
  • Bachelors degree in Communications/Business/Professional Writing or related field and two (2) to five (5) years technical writing experience including editing.
  • Superior writing and analytical skills, plus a background in supporting and writing policies, procedures, job aids, and work instructions.
  • Strong organizational skills, ability to function under stress and deadlines, and ability to work efficiently in a team environment while supporting various departments.
  • Requires intermediate to advanced skills in the following software products or similar products: MS Office Suite of products, Electronic mail, Internet navigation, Acrobat for electronic publishing, and Visio.
  • Able to interview personnel, analyze various types of written material, and consolidate the information into an organized, understandable format.
  • Ability to partner with internal regulatory units to understand regulation and ensure policy reflects adherence to that regulation.
Responsibilities
  • Partners with PHS departments to analyze, write, and update PHS-wide procedures, processes, policies, process flows, job aids, work instruction.
  • Set up documents of all types for electronic publishing. Convert files from hard copy to different kinds of publication formats and establish navigation for same.
  • Develop and produce the materials (packets) for the PHS Policy and Procedure Committee, including scorecard, agenda, and supporting P&Ps.
  • Establish, implement, and execute training to PHS departments on level 4 documentation best practices and standards.
  • Maintains the library of P&P tools and templates.
  • Interview subject matter experts, supervisors, managers, and directors for information in the development of level 4 documentation.
  • Develop material for both hard copy and electronic publishing and edit, standardize, and modify material prepared by other writers or other department personnel.

About Presbyterian Healthcare Services Presbyterian exists to improve the health of patients, members, and the communities we serve. We are locally owned, not-for-profit healthcare system of nine hospitals, a statewide health plan and a growing multi-specialty medical group. Founded in New Mexico in 1908, we are the state\'s largest private employer with nearly 14,000 employees - including more than 1600 providers and nearly 4,700 nurses.

Our health plan serves more than 580,000 members statewide and offers Medicare Advantage, Medicaid (Centennial Care) and Commercial health plans.
